Does My Phone Support eSIM in the Netherlands?

The Netherlands uses standard European LTE bands. Any eSIM-capable phone from the last five years works without issue. Your device must be carrier-unlocked.

Which Networks Cover the Netherlands?

Simply eSIMS plans for the Netherlands operate on KPN and Vodafone Netherlands networks. Both provide strong 4G coverage in Amsterdam, Rotterdam, The Hague, Utrecht, and Eindhoven. KPN has the best overall coverage including rural areas. 5G is widely available across major cities.

How Much Data Do I Need?

Weekend in Amsterdam: 3–5 GB. One-week tour of multiple Dutch cities: 5–10 GB. The Netherlands is small and compact — coverage is excellent everywhere including the tulip bulb fields, Keukenhof, and the Wadden Islands.

Tips for Using Your eSIM in the Netherlands

  • Install your eSIM at home before departure.
  • Enable Data Roaming when you land at Schiphol.
  • Amsterdam's tram and metro have solid 4G coverage.
  • The Netherlands is the easiest country in Europe to cycle — use Google Maps cycling mode for bike routes.
  • Netherlands is UTC+1 (CET) in winter, UTC+2 (CEST) in summer.
